There’s good news today for fans of girl group NewJeansMinji is officially an ambassador of luxury brand Chanel! According to NewJeans’ label ADOR, the rookie member is the first ambassador of the brand to promote three categories: fashion, watch, and jewelry.

NewJeans’ Minji

Minji joins a growing list of K-Pop idols who represent Chanel, particularly BLACKPINK‘s Jennie and BIGBANG‘s G-Dragon. On that note, here’s why each one of them matches it perfectly.

1. NewJeans’ Minji

Minji may be the newest addition to the Chanel family, but she already fits right in! She has a classic vibe that goes well with the rich heritage of the brand. Her refined yet contemporary aura will undoubtedly appeal to the younger generation.

2. BIGBANG’s G-Dragon

Next, the BIGBANG member is one of the earliest ambassadors of Chanel in Korea, and for good reason. His impeccable and bold sense of style has earned him the nickname “Fashion King.” With his strong sense of fashion, he is able to bring out the edgy and creative spirit of the brand.

3. BLACKPINK’s Jennie

This list wouldn’t be complete without BLACKPINK’s Jennie! The style icon was the perfect choice to represent Chanel because of her effortless aura, always exuding sophistication, elegance, and glamour wherever she goes. The pieces she wears blend contemporary with timeless, which inspires the youth to dress just like her. Few people are bigger trendsetters than Jennie.
